1   2   3   4   5   6   7
Ім'я файлу: Курсова.docx
Розширення: docx
Розмір: 2663кб.
Дата: 18.03.2023
скачати

Постановка задачі



Виходячи із визначеної вище актуальності проблеми забезпечення секції «Goalkeeper society», було визначено, що потрібно створити cайт для того, щоб кожен бажаючий міг отримати інформаційну підтримку щодо розвитку навичок в грі футбол, зокрема в якості голкіпера. Аудиторією сайту будуть як починаючі, так просунуті голкіпери.

Метою роботи є розробка веб-додатку для підтримки роботи спортивної секції «Goalkeeper society» у формі сайту.

Для реалізації поставленої мети потрібно вирішити такі задачі:

  • Вивчити процеси організації проведенні занять в гри в футбол та провести аналіз сайтів-аналогів для розроблення технічного завдання.

  • Обрати та налаштувати інструменти реалізації.

  • Визначити структуру даних та спроектувати веб-сайт.

  • Реалізувати додатки та розробити інструкції користувача. Перелік вимог до сайту:

  1. Сайт повинен складатись з двох частин, а саме користувацької та адміністративної.

  2. Користувацька частина призначена для не зареєстрованих користувачів які маю можливість користуватись сайтом не виконуючи авторизацію.

Користувацька частина повинна складатися із наступних сторінок:

  • Головна.

  • Розклад занять.

  • Новини футболу.

  • Новини школи.

  • Фотогалерея.

  • Відео-галерея.

  • Контакти.

  • Заповнити заявку на тренування.

На головній сторінці сайту повинні бути такі елементи:

  • Навігаційне меню.

  • Останні публікації сайту.

  • Слайдер з фото проведення занять.

Доступ до адміністративної частини матимуть лише адміністратори сайту. Для них повинен бути розроблений функціонал який надає можливість додавати публікації, змінювати інформацію, переглядати список заявок на тренування.

2 МОДЕЛЮВАННЯ ТА ПРОЕКТУВАННЯ



    1. Моделювання процесу роботи спортивної секції




      1. Моделювання процесу роботи спортивної секції у нотації IDEF Для розробки веб-додатку підтримки роботи секції спочатку потрібно

вивчити процеси її роботи, в яких буде використаний додаток.

Рисунок 2.1 – Контекстна діаграма процесу прийому заявок Діаграми першого рівня деталізують функції процесу нульового рівня.

Так, функціональний блок 0 розкладається на сукупність взаємопов'язаних підфункцій, а саме створення заявки, перевірка заявки, назначення часу, заняття.


Рисунок 2.2 Діаграма декомпозиції процесу прийому заявок



      1. Модель варіантів використання веб-додатку

За результатами вивчення роботи секції було виділено акторів майбутнього веб-додатку (табл.2.1) та сформовано опис варіантів його використання (табл.2.2).
Таблиця 2.1 – Опис акторів


Назва

Опис

Актори-користувачі

Користувач

Користувач додатка, що використовує функції

«гість».

Адміністратор

Користувач додатка, що використовує функції

«адміністратора».

Актори-зовнішні системи

База даних

База даних, що зберігає інформацію.


Таблиця 2.2 Опис варіантів використання


Назва

Опис

Вхід в систему

Функція входу в систему.

Залишити коментар

Фукція, щоб надати можливість користувачу

залишити коментарій.

Продовження таблиці 2.2


Назва

Опис

Перегляд

інформації

Кожен користувач має можливість переглянути

інформацію на сайті.

Пошук інформації

Можливість виконувати пошук інформації на сайті.

Відправка заявок

Функція для відправки заявки на тренування

користувачем.

Редагувати дані

Адміністратор може редагувати дані на сайті.

Додавати публікації

Адміністратор може додати нові публікації.

Перегляд заявок

Адміністратор може переглядати заявки.





Рисунок 2.3 Діаграма варіантів використання


    1. 1   2   3   4   5   6   7

      скачати

© Усі права захищені
написати до нас